Works councils

The works council (in French, Comité social et économique) plays an important role in the life of a company. It can take many forms, and its mode of operation can vary from one context to another.

Taking into account the variety of possible configurations

The works council is a legal entity. Its identity, culture, and actions are determined, in particular, by the sector in which the company operates, the electoral weighting of the various colleges of employees, the presence of trade unions, and the organizational structure of the company concerned.

Long-term advice on the day-to-day business of works councils

Since our creation, we have worked alongside our clients to assist and advise them on the day-to-day running of their works councils. As such, we help with complex electoral processes and with the contractual implementation or judicial recognition of social and economic units.

We conduct audits of economic and labor-related databases, and help our clients plan and organize the mandatory annual consultation processes.

We draft works council internal rules and regulations, and agreements with regard to their mode of operation. We help our clients with the longitudinal follow-up of agenda items for official meetings, and in reviewing meeting minutes, etc.

Being there for clients at decisive moments

We support clients with ad hoc consultations concerning the future of the company (reorganizations, disposals, acquisitions, staff transfers, staff reductions, etc.).

These ad hoc consultations (provided for in the French Labor Code) require intense preparation and follow-up, which we generally carry out in project mode for better incorporation of our work into the client’s processes.

We also provide support in situations involving expert investigations (into the financial statements, or into health, safety, and working conditions, for example), the negotiation of agreements, the triggering of alerts, as well as lawsuits, etc. Lastly, we also provide support for the long-term follow-up of alerts regarding psychosocial risks.
